About Oakdene Nursing Home

Oakdene Nursing Home is a nursing home in Wimborne, in the Dorset council area, registered with the Care Quality Commission for up to 71 residents. It provides care for people living with dementia and older people. It is run by Care Concern Group, which operates 56 care homes in England. The home has been registered since December 2010.

At its latest inspection, published June 2025, the CQC rated Oakdene Nursing Home Requires improvement, which means the CQC found the service was not performing as well as it should and told it how to improve. Ratings can change after a new inspection, so check the CQC report before you visit.

Oakdene Nursing Home has not published its fees and has not yet confirmed them to us. Care homes in Dorset with a fee on record typically charge about £1,198 a week for residential care, so expect a figure in that range and ask the home for a written quote.
